The Function of Probate Bonds



Probate bonds work as a critical monetary defense mechanism for administrators and managers managing the distribution of an estate. As an administrator or manager, you have the obligation to handle the assets and debts of the dead individual's estate. The probate bond, additionally called an administrator bond or fiduciary bond, makes sure that you accomplish your responsibilities morally and legally.

By needing a probate bond, the court aims to secure the estate from any kind of possible mismanagement or misconduct on your part. If you, as the administrator or administrator,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ond provides a form of insurance policy to compensate the beneficiaries of the estate for any kind of monetary losses incurred. This defense is vital in cases where the executor makes mistakes in handling the estate's properties or falls short to follow the legal requirements of the probate procedure.

Eventually, probate bonds offer peace of mind to the recipients of the estate, as they offer a layer of economic protection against the risks connected with estate management.
